Phylum: Ascomycota | Class: Sordariomycetes |
Order: Diaporthales | Family: Valsaceae |
Species: Valsa ceratosperma (Tode) Maire |
Synonyms: |
Cytospora capreae Cytospora ceratophora Cytospora ceratosperma Cytospora fuckelii Cytospora rosarum Sphaeria ceratosperma Sphaeria concamerata Sphaeria coronata Sphaeria decorticans Valsa ceratophora Valsa ceratophora var. acericola Valsa ceratophora var. quercicola Valsa ceratophora var. rosarum Valsa cocamerata Valsa concamerata Valsa cornicola Valsa coronata Valsa decorticans Valsa fuckelii Valsa hoffmannii Valsa horrida Valsa leiphaemioides Valsa mulleriana Valsa rosarum Valsa schweinitzii |
